Steak with Baked Potato and Vegetables calories & nutrition


Steak with Baked Potato and Vegetables contains 943 calories per serving (47% of a 2,000 kcal daily diet), with 50g fat, 60g carbs, and 62g protein. This nutrition data is based on real meals tracked by Arise app users.

What's in Steak with Baked Potato and Vegetables?


Ingredient Amount kcal Fat Carb Protein
Beef Steak 6 oz 420 28 0 40
Bacon 1 oz 130 10 0 9
Baked Potato 8 oz 200 0.5 45 5
Sour Cream 2 floz 60 6 1 1
Bacon Bits (on potato) 0.5 oz 70 5 1 5
Green Onion 0.1 oz 3 0 0.5 0.1
Cooked Carrots 3 oz 40 0.2 9 1
Green Beans 2 oz 20 0.1 4 1


Macronutrients (Fat, Carbs, Protein) are shown in grams (g).
